Introduction to Two-Factor Authentication
Two-factor authentication (2FA) is a powerful security measure that can significantly improve the security of online accounts, but it is not without its risks and challenges.
One of the key challenges of 2FA is that it can be difficult to use, particularly for users who are not tech-savvy. If the process of using 2FA is overly complicated or confusing, users may be more likely to disable it or choose weaker passwords, which can undermine the security benefits of 2FA.
Another challenge of 2FA is that it can be bypassed in some cases. For example, if an attacker is able to steal a user's login credentials, they may also be able to intercept the second factor or trick the user into providing it. Additionally, some types of 2FA, such as SMS-based authentication, are vulnerable to SIM-swapping attacks or social engineering attacks.
There are also some risks associated with using 2FA. For example, if a user loses their second factor, they may be locked out of their account and unable to access important data or services. Additionally, if the second factor is stored on the same device as the account password, an attacker who gains access to the device may be able to bypass the second factor and gain access to the account.
Despite these challenges and risks, 2FA remains an important security measure that can provide significant benefits to users who are willing to use it properly. By choosing strong, unique passwords and using a variety of authentication factors, users can significantly improve the security of their online accounts and reduce their risk of falling victim to account takeover or identity theft.
All courses were automatically generated using OpenAI's GPT-3. Your feedback helps us improve as we cannot manually review every course. Thank you!